php怎么创建一个列表
-
在PHP中创建一个列表有多种方法,可以使用HTML的`
- `和`
- `标签,也可以使用PHP的循环语句来生成列表。
方法一:使用HTML的`
- `和`
- `标签
“`html
- 列表项1
- 列表项2
- 列表项3
“`
方法二:使用PHP的循环语句生成列表
“`php
- 列表项
“`
以上两种方法都能达到同样的效果,根据实际需求选择使用哪种方法。HTML的标签方法更简洁直观,适用于静态页面;PHP的循环语句方法适用于动态生成列表,可以根据需要循环生成任意数量的列表项。
希望以上回答对您有帮助!
- `标签
2年前 - `标签,也可以使用PHP的循环语句来生成列表。
-
在PHP中创建一个列表可以使用数组或者列表类来实现。以下是具体的方法:
1. 使用数组:可以使用关联数组或者索引数组来创建一个列表。关联数组是使用自定义的键名来索引元素,而索引数组是使用数字键来索引元素。
示例代码:
“`php
// 关联数组
$fruits = array(‘apple’ => ‘苹果’, ‘orange’ => ‘橙子’, ‘banana’ => ‘香蕉’);// 索引数组
$colors = array(‘红色’, ‘绿色’, ‘蓝色’);
“`2. 使用列表类:PHP提供了一个SplDoublyLinkedList类,可以用来创建一个双向链表,也就是列表。
示例代码:
“`php
$list = new SplDoublyLinkedList();// 添加元素到列表的末尾
$list->push(‘元素1’);
$list->push(‘元素2’);
$list->push(‘元素3’);// 在列表的开头插入元素
$list->unshift(‘元素0’);// 遍历列表
$list->rewind();
while($list->valid()) {
echo $list->current() . “\n”;
$list->next();
}
“`3. 添加和删除元素:使用数组的操作符可以方便地添加和删除列表中的元素。
示例代码:
“`php
// 添加元素到数组的末尾
$fruits[] = ‘葡萄’;// 删除数组中指定键的元素
unset($fruits[‘banana’]);
“`4. 访问和修改元素:可以使用数组的键来访问和修改列表中的元素。
示例代码:
“`php
// 访问数组中指定键的元素
echo $fruits[‘apple’]; // 输出:苹果// 修改数组中指定键的元素
$fruits[‘orange’] = ‘柑橘’;
“`5. 循环遍历列表:可以使用foreach循环来遍历数组或者使用SplDoublyLinkedList的相关方法遍历列表。
示例代码:
“`php
// 使用foreach循环遍历数组
foreach($fruits as $key => $value) {
echo $key . ‘:’ . $value . “\n”;
}// 使用SplDoublyLinkedList的方法遍历列表
$list->rewind();
while($list->valid()) {
echo $list->current() . “\n”;
$list->next();
}
“`以上是在PHP中创建列表的一些方法,可以根据具体需求选择合适的方法来实现。
2年前 -
PHP创建列表可以使用HTML的标记语言,常用的标签有
- 、
- 标签来定义每个列表项。代码示例如下:
“`
- 列表项1
- 列表项2
- 列表项3
“`
上面的代码会生成一个无序列表,包含三个列表项:列表项1、列表项2和列表项3。
- 标签是用来创建一个有序列表,列表项有特定的顺序,使用
- 标签来定义每个列表项。代码示例如下:
“`
- 列表项1
- 列表项2
- 列表项3
“`
上面的代码会生成一个有序列表,包含三个列表项,按照顺序标出:1.列表项1、2.列表项2和3.列表项3。
- 标签是用来创建一个定义列表,每个定义列表项由
- 标签定义,对应的描述由
- 标签定义。代码示例如下:
“`
- 定义1:
- 描述1
- 定义2:
- 描述2
- 定义3:
- 描述3
“`
上面的代码会生成一个定义列表,包含三个定义项:定义1和对应的描述1、定义2和对应的描述2、定义3和对应的描述3。
总结来说,要创建一个列表,可以使用
- 标签创建无序列表,
- 标签创建有序列表,
- 标签创建定义列表,并使用相应的标签来定义每个列表项的内容。可以根据需要选择合适的列表类型,并使用相应的标签来实现。
- 和
- 。
- 标签是用来创建一个无序列表,列表项没有特定的顺序,使用
2年前 - 标签来定义每个列表项。代码示例如下: